Update: Friday, November 11th at 10:40 a.m.:
Jefferson City crews are still on the scene trying to clean up after a Friday morning accident on the Highway 63 exit ramp.
Police said the semi truck was the only vehicle involved in the roll-over accident. No one was injured.
Update: Friday, November 11th at 8:30 a.m.:
Traffic is now moving smoothly on northbound Highway 54 and on to the Highway 63 exit ramp.
Original Story:
Friday morning, a semi-truck rolled over on the Highway 63 exit ramp headed to Columbia from Highway 54.
Traffic is backed up on to the Missouri River Bridge in Jefferson City.
Emergency crews are working the accident and trying to absorb the truck's spilled fuel.
